Scientists from the Russian Space Systems holding, which is part of Roscosmos, have completed the creation of a new generation of orbital scanning devices for a future constellation of small Earth remote sensing satellites. This was reported by the press service of Roscosmos.

According to Roskosmos, the technology is based on the use of a unique material as part of satellite observation equipment – silicon carbide, produced by engineers of the Shvabe holding of the Rostec state corporation.

Silicon carbide produced by the Lytkarino plant of optical glass of the Shvabe holding is used to make the body and elements of the optical circuit of the device – a multi-zone scanning device. Previously, steel, aluminum or titanium were used for these purposes. The use of a new material makes the device insensitive to temperature changes in space, significantly lightens its weight and eliminates even temporary deformation of the outer shell of the device under the influence of an aggressive environment.

Yury Gektin, chief designer of the Roscosmos direction, said:

The use of the latest technologies in scanning equipment for the first time in Russia will allow not only to “photograph”, but also to conduct video surveillance of events and processes on the earth’s surface. For example, when one of the small satellites moves over a specific region, it turns on the video recording at the moment of passing the required area. When a convenient point of view begins to “close”, at this time another spacecraft already enters the observation zone and “intercepts” the task. Thus, we will be able to monitor local incidents, the progress of construction of facilities, natural phenomena, industrial and agricultural activities and many other processes online. And everything will be seen in detail.
